Abstract

Anatomy-based imaging methods are the usual imaging methods used in assessing invasive fungal infections (IFIs). [F]FDG PET/CT has also been used in the evaluation of IFIs. We assessed the added value of [F]FDG PET/CT when added to the most frequently used anatomy-based studies in the evaluation of IFIs. The study was conducted in two University Medical Centers in the Netherlands. Reports of [F]FDG PET/CT and anatomy-based imaging performed within two weeks of the [F]FDG PET/CT scan were retrieved, and the presence and sites of IFI lesions were documented for each procedure. We included 155 [F]FDG PET/CT scans performed in 73 patients. A total of 216 anatomy-based studies including 80 chest X-rays, 89 computed tomography studies, 14 magnetic resonance imaging studies, and 33 ultrasound imaging studies were studied. The anatomy-based studies were concordant with the [F]FDG PET/CT for 94.4% of the scans performed. [F]FDG PET/CT detected IFI lesions outside of the areas imaged by the anatomy-based studies in 48.6% of the scans. In 74% of the patients, [F]FDG PET/CT added value in the management of the IFIs.

摘要

基于解剖结构的成像方法是评估侵袭性真菌感染(IFI)时常用的成像方法。[F]FDG PET/CT也已用于IFI的评估。我们评估了在评估IFI时,将[F]FDG PET/CT添加到最常用的基于解剖结构的研究中所带来的附加价值。该研究在荷兰的两家大学医学中心进行。检索了在[F]FDG PET/CT扫描后两周内进行的[F]FDG PET/CT和基于解剖结构的成像报告,并记录了每个检查中IFI病变的存在情况和部位。我们纳入了73例患者进行的155次[F]FDG PET/CT扫描。共研究了216项基于解剖结构的检查,包括80次胸部X光、89次计算机断层扫描、14次磁共振成像检查和33次超声成像检查。在94.4%的扫描中,基于解剖结构的检查结果与[F]FDG PET/CT结果一致。在48.6%的扫描中,[F]FDG PET/CT检测到了基于解剖结构的检查所成像区域之外的IFI病变。在74%的患者中,[F]FDG PET/CT在IFI的管理中具有附加价值。
